Abstract

Piirola, Hakala & Coyne (1993) modeled the opjtical/IR light curve of RE0751+14 assuming a uniform shock structure and neglecting the hard X-ray emission. In this paper, we model the light curves at optical/IR and hard X-ray wavelengths and include the effects of the shock structure.
